The Polished Hammer Finish
The facets are struck by hand across the face of the band, then the whole surface is polished to a high shine rather than brushed down. That polish is what changes the character entirely. On a flat polished band, light returns as one flat sheet; on a polished hammer, each facet sits at a slightly different angle and catches independently, so the ring flickers as you move. It reads bright and lively across a room, and up close the irregular facet pattern makes it obvious the surface was struck rather than stamped.
Choosing Between Polished and Satin
We make this same hammered texture in a satin finish, and the choice is a real one. Polished gives you maximum brilliance and a dressier, more traditional gold look, but a mirror surface will show fine scratches as it wears and wants an occasional polish to bring it back. Satin trades that brightness for a matte surface that absorbs marks into the grain. If you want the ring to catch the eye, choose polished. If you work with your hands and never want to think about it, choose satin.
The Profile and Fit
At 4mm this is the slimmest of the traditional men's widths — enough to read clearly as a wedding band, light enough to disappear into daily wear inside a week. The interior is comfort-fit, gently domed rather than flat, so it clears the knuckle cleanly and sits without pressure points across a long day.
Choosing Your Metal
Yellow gold makes the polished facets warmest and brightest — the most classic and the most eye-catching version of this band. White gold turns the same play of light cooler and sharper, closer to cut crystal. Rose gold sits between them with a softer warmth. Each band is cast in the metal you choose, solid throughout — never plated, never gold-filled.
